V647 XDO is a 1999 Ssangyong Musso in Maroon with a 2,874c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.
Across all 1999 Ssangyong Musso models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.6% with a typical mileage of 86,690 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ssangyong Musso f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 1,971 recorded failures. If you're considering buying V647 XDO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ssangyong Musso typ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 27 years old, this Ssangyong Musso is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
